In a thin IC card incorporating an IC module, a counterbore part is formed on one side of a circuit board made of a double-sided board constituting the IC module, and the circuit including an IC bonded and arranged in the counterbore part. An IC card mounting structure characterized in that the entire surface of one side of a board is sealed with resin using a molding die.
